Steric tuning of the amidomonophosphane-rhodium(l) catalyst in asymmetric addition of arylboroxines to n-phosphinoyl aldimines

Highly enantioselective rhodium-catalyzed addition of arylboroxlnes to N-phosphinoylaldimines was realized by the steric tuning of a dlphenylphosphorus moiety to a di(o-tolyl)phosphorus moiety of a chiral amidomonophosphane. The presence of MS 4 A in a 5:1 solvent mixture of dioxane-propanol was essential to afford the corresponding dlarylmethylamines In high yield.
